Handover: stale-cache postmortem on Quillbeam's pricing service. Root cause: TTL never refreshed after the failover in the Drossel cluster. Fix shipped; invalidation now keyed on upstream version. Marek owns the follow-up alert. Dashboards look clean for 48h. For the sync, note we bumped eviction thresholds and pinned replica counts. Current service configuration values are as follows.

config for fajop-bahop:
[sorion]
port = 3306
region = west-1
host = sorion.merlaqforge.example
team = wenael
timeout_ms = 500
retries = 3

INTERNAL MEMO — Gildhaven Trophies

Dispatch desk: the engraved trophies for the Aldermere Awards Night are boxed and ready in the finishing room. Twelve boxes, each labeled with the recipient category and padded individually; the crystal pieces are in the two boxes marked with blue dots and must stay upright. Collection is scheduled for Wednesday afternoon, with delivery to the Fenwright Pavilion green room before six. The courier hand-over instruction appears immediately below.

drop instructions, hahip-badug: the quenox ralath courier leaves the kaseth fraiel rusiel tameth belys istdor ralion giliel ledger at gate 7830 under passcode 165413

## TKT-4471: Signature check failing on thumbnail queue artifacts

The Mothlight thumbnail generation queue rejects the 5.2 worker image — signature verification fails at pull time on every Dunmere node. Cause: the release was signed with the retired January key after rotation. Blocking tonight's deploy. Fix: re-sign the image and the queue config bundle, then re-push. For the re-sign, use the current deploy key, which follows.

release key, kawip-hafop: bky3_mxv

Subject: Memtrace cut-over complete

Team,

Cut-over to Memtrace v2 for GPU memory profiling finished last night. Old v1 agents are disabled; any tickets referencing v1 dashboards should be closed as resolved-by-migration. Sampling overhead is now under 2% and allocation traces include kernel names. Known gap: profiles older than 30 days were not migrated. Point customers at the v2 docs for setup questions. For reference when troubleshooting, the agent now runs with the following configuration.

settings of bagaf-bawip:
[aldax]
port = 5000
region = south-4
host = aldax.brasklabs.corp
team = brivan
timeout_ms = 2000
retries = 2